## Broker upgrade: Relayline 6 → 7

Before scheduling the Relayline 7 rollout, confirm every consumer in the Ostermark fleet acknowledges protocol v7 frames; mixed-version clusters will partition silently. The upgrade script migrates queue definitions but deliberately does not carry over credentials, since v7 replaces plaintext auth with signed tokens. As release manager, you own the credential cutover: once the new broker is staged, append the following line to the deployment env file.

secret setting of tajof-bahif: COURIER_KEY3=65d

## Service Accounts — PointsLedger

The loyalty-points ledger (PointsLedger) uses one service account per environment. Accounts are read-write in staging, append-only in prod. Rotation is quarterly. Do not share accounts across services; the Tally team audits usage monthly. Redemption jobs run under the batch account only. For this week's sync demo, staging access is already provisioned, and the key is listed below.

app token of fajop-fahif = qvz4-AnML

Ticket: Drift in Harkell search tuning config

The relevance tuning values on the canary node no longer match the release branch. Someone adjusted field boosts and the phrase-match penalty directly in production during last week's hotfix and skipped the PR. Release 9.2 should ship with the reviewed values, not the ad-hoc ones. The approved configuration for sign-off is as follows.

deployment values, kafog-tawip:
[istwyn]
host = istwyn.nelvrosys.internal
user = istwyn_svc
database = istwyn_prod

### v4.2.0 — ORM layer refactor

Replaced the legacy Hollowpine data-mapper with the new repository interfaces. Query construction moved out of model classes; N+1 patterns in the order and invoice paths were eliminated. Behavior is unchanged except for lazy-load timing, which is now explicit. Reviewers should focus on the transaction boundary changes in `repo/base`. Questions on the migration should go to the author named below.

approver of tawip-bagap = Holdor Silath